Multifunctional Elastic Metasurface Design with Topology Optimization
Abstract
Metasurfaces have emerged as promising materials for wave manipulation due to their compact form. While various innovative designs have been proposed and impressive wave-shaping capabilities have been demonstrated, the practical applications of these materials require additional features and functionalities such as high-energy transmission and robust manipulation, which are difficult to realize based on physics-driven design approaches.
